Kyle Larson, Christopher Bell and Kyle Busch are among the NASCAR drivers scheduled to compete in the Chili Bowl Nationals this week.
There are more than 350 registrations for the Chili Bowl Nationals, which takes place in Tulsa, Oklahoma, and is one of the premier midget car events of the year.

The field is divided into five separate days (Monday to Friday). The event concludes with Saturday night’s Chili Bowl Nationals coverage. All races broadcast on FloRacing.
Drivers are looking to qualify for Saturday night’s A Final through their qualifying night. The top two finishers from each qualifying night advance to the Main A tournament on Saturday night.
Larson won the Chili Bowl Nationals in 2020-21. Bell won the event from 2017 to 2019.
Here’s what night every NASCAR driver is scheduled to race this week:
Monday: Kyle Larson, Josh Bilicki, Brent Crews
Tuesday: Ty Gibbs
Wednesday: JJ Yeley, Corey Day
THURSDAY: Christopher Bell
Friday: Kyle Busch, Ricky Stenhouse Jr.
Additionally, Monday’s schedule includes the Race of Champions invitational race. The 19-car field will include Kyle Larson, Corey Day and Christopher Bell.
